8 oz pasta (penne, spaghetti, or your choice)
1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
2 tbsp olive oil
1 tsp balsamic vinegar
Salt and black pepper to taste
½ cup pesto (store-bought or homemade)
8 oz burrata cheese
¼ cup fresh basil, torn
1 tbsp pine nuts (optional, for garnish)
Directions:
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
On a baking sheet, toss the cherry tomatoes with olive oil, balsamic vinegar, salt, and black pepper. Roast for 15-20 minutes, or until soft and slightly
charred.
Meanwhile, cook the pasta according to package instructions. Drain and return to the pot.
Stir in the pesto, coating the pasta evenly.
Divide the pesto pasta among serving bowls.
Top each serving with roasted tomatoes, torn burrata, and fresh basil.
Garnish with pine nuts if using, and serve immediately. Enjoy!
Prep Time: 10 minutes Cooking Time: 25 minutes Total Time: 35 minutes Kcal: 400 per serving Servings: 4 servings
